Here the entrenched curves of the San Juan river nearly double back on themselves, exposing millions of layers of geologic history. Located south and west of Arches, Dead Horse Point is a narrow 2, 000-ft high promontory that overlooks the northern reaches of Canyonlands national park. Although the average annual rainfall is less than two inches, Pacific storms occasionally roar in and cause flash floods that wash out roads, trails, and campgrounds.

The Pinnacles' high peaks are mostly volcanic breccia, which is more vulnerable to crumbling, a different sort of challenge.
